Output 6623091c04c0a239b0641e8afea023928410953938cda97bb6cf98001577e440:0

value
2494086
script pubkey
OP_0 OP_PUSHBYTES_20 6827e890995ab296f5d344277b215b3b72190f4d
address
bc1qdqn73yyet2efdawngsnhkg2m8depjr6dtcqfq6
transaction
6623091c04c0a239b0641e8afea023928410953938cda97bb6cf98001577e440
spent
true